Lets compare vitamin content per 5 ounces of Cooked Rice Noodles vs Oranges with Peel :
- 5 oz of Raw Oranges with Peel contain 5.6 times more Vitamin B1, 12.5 times more Vitamin B2, 6.9 times more Vitamin B3, 30 times more Vitamin B5, 15.5 times more Vitamin B6, 30 times more Vitamin B9 and more Vitamin C than Cooked Rice Noodles.
- 5 ounces of Cooked Rice Noodles have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B1, Vitamin B2, Vitamin B3, Vitamin B5, Vitamin B6, Vitamin B9 and Vitamin C
- Both Cooked Rice Noodles as well as Raw Oranges with Peel have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A and Vitamin B12 in five ounces.
Comparing minerals per 5 ounces for Cooked Rice Noodles vs Oranges with Peel :
- 5 ounces of Cooked Rice Noodles have 6.4 times more Selenium and 2.3 times more Zinc than Oranges with Peel .
- While 5 oz of Raw Oranges with Peel contain 17.5 times more Calcium, 1.5 times more Copper, 5.7 times more Iron, 4.7 times more Magnesium and 49 times more Potassium than Cooked Rice Noodles.
- Both Cooked Rice Noodles and Oranges with Peel contain similar levels of Phosphorus per five ounces.
- 5 ounces of Cooked Rice Noodles lack sufficient amounts of Calcium, Iron, Magnesium and Potassium
- 5 ounces of Oranges with Peel lack sufficient amounts of Selenium and Zinc
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 5 ounces:
- 5 ounces of Cooked Rice Noodles have 1.7 times more Energy, 1.5 times more Carbohydrate and 1.4 times more Protein than Oranges with Peel .
- While 5 oz of Raw Oranges with Peel contain 4.5 times more Fiber than Cooked Rice Noodles.
- Both Cooked Rice Noodles as well as Raw Oranges with Peel provide inadequate amounts of Omega 3 and Omega 6 in five ounces.
